Add support for ECMASCript modules in WorkerScript elements
Similar to script imports from .qml files, the .mjs extension is used to distinguish between ES modules and plain script files. Change-Id: Id5f9b59fb77e99e3c9d6a404e6d091d96b501ad6 Reviewed-by: Mitch Curtis <mitch.curtis@qt.io> Reviewed-by: Lars Knoll <lars.knoll@qt.io>

The example uses a script that is an ECMAScript module, because it has the ".mjs" extension.
|
||||
It can use import statements to access functionality from other modules and it is run in JavaScript
|
||||
strict mode.
|
||||
|
||||
If a worker script has the extension ".js" instead, then it is considered to contain plain JavaScript
|
||||
statements and it is run in non-strict mode.

If the file name component of the url ends with ".mjs", then the script
|
||||
is parsed as an ECMAScript module and run in strict mode. Otherwise it is considered to be
|
||||
plain script.
